Output 56867ec5d968c64bb121fdebcddd0e71ab0bbc0c165495cd51f291fc429d05f1:7

value
9633787
script pubkey
OP_0 OP_PUSHBYTES_20 22f80e6c7197c06897be25cf9fe62efd1cb37237
address
bc1qytuqumr3jlqx39a7yh8ele3wl5wtxu3hfsfpl8
transaction
56867ec5d968c64bb121fdebcddd0e71ab0bbc0c165495cd51f291fc429d05f1
confirmations
132566
spent
true